Output 3785eb5e57779657d89f725802dab51b17cac7808c0b77b8731f9feaf9523baa:0

value
31515866
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8808a06a66097b7023eb02806fbcc86889a2fd26 OP_EQUALVERIFY OP_CHECKSIG
address
1DQHEUgTaCQPvtbgkhpKEZBNXUGiBDWkzk
transaction
3785eb5e57779657d89f725802dab51b17cac7808c0b77b8731f9feaf9523baa
spent
true